The Significance of Features in Modern Slot Games

Unlike traditional mechanical slots, contemporary digital slots incorporate a wide array of features designed to enhance entertainment value and potential payouts. These include free spins, multipliers, expanding wilds, bonus mini-games, and progressive jackpots. The integration and complexity of these features determine not only the game’s appeal but also its operational stability, payout distribution, and compliance with regulatory standards.

Industry data reveals that games with diverse and well-implemented feature sets tend to outperform those with simpler mechanics, both in player retention and revenue generation. Assessing Game Performance Through Data Analytics

Performance, in this context, encompasses several critical metrics:

  • Return to Player (RTP): The percentage of wagered money returned to players over time, affected by feature payouts.
  • Hit Frequency: How often players land winning combinations, influenced by bonus triggers and wild symbol placements.
  • Player Engagement: Time spent, frequency of returns, and volatility of wins, all impacted by the thrill and variability introduced by features.
  • Operational Stability: How the game’s technical design, including feature implementation, withstands real-world usage without glitches or failures.
